A mailing list dedicated to those who are learning to jump and spin on in-line skates. Many of those who participate in this list own inline skates with a toe pick in the front
and still others own regular in-line skates. Members want to trade information, explore new techniques and innovative moves, and learn about upcoming events, competitions, and clubs. This is a new and exciting sport. All are invited to join.
